The roller shutters can be seen in almost every business premise of today. Their easy installation and maintenance have made them the most saleable item. However, they are also vulnerable to some issues.
Problems of roller shutters
1. Power issues: the electric roller shutters work on electricity. When the power connection is lost, its working is interrupted. Thus, this issue can be resolved that the source of electricity provided to the security shutters is always available.
2. Electric engine temperature issues: when the roller shutter is not working even after electric supply, it could be because of the overheated engine. When the temperature of the engine operating roller shutter is too high, there may be issues with its working. It is advisable to switch off the power source for cooling the engine for better functioning of the shutter.
3. Dirt and soil in the tracks: whether the roller shutter is manual, automatically or electrically operated, any concentration of dirt and soil hinders its smooth functioning. If the shutter fails to roll up or down even after all its functions are responsive, it could be because of dust or soil attached to its tracks that create an obstacle in its free movement. It is, therefore, essential, to clean the tracks.
4. Door access code issues: sometimes, the entry and exit from the roller shutters are controlled by the access code. If the door fails to open or close, it could be either because a wrong code has been entered or the person has forgotten to enter the access code. Therefore, one has to carefully feed the access code for the correct functioning of the shutter.
Overall, there are some major and minor issues that may arise with the usage of roller shutters and these can be resolved quite easily.
